As far as I understand it, and I decided the E36 route wasn't right for me having done lots of reading about geometry compromises, any old E36 suspension will bolt on and maybe look about right if you move the wheel around in the arch using offset bushes and top mounts, but the geometry won't be right.

Those coilovers presumably just had E36 knuckles on them, so would have the same geometry problems to overcome.

Final iteration of the design removes the caliper mount from the upright in the interests of saving material.

Got the brake discs this week and knocked up a prototype hat to check clearance to the suspension.

All looks fine with good clearance.

Also tried the track rod and tie rod from an E90, just too chunky unfortunately so fouls the disc.

Suspect the ball joints don't have taper these days so people can't crack the aluminium uprights. Going to make adapters for the E30 ball joints so they're just cylindrical for the same reason.
